The effect of skin surface topography and skin colouration cues on perception of male facial age, health, and attractiveness
ConclusionSkin surface topography and colouration cues affect perception of age, health, and attractiveness in men's faces. The combined removal of these features on the forehead, cheeks, and in the periorbital area results in the most positive assessments.This article is protected by copyright. All rights reserved. Protective effects of an extract of the freshwater microalga Scenedesmus rubescens on UV ‐irradiated skin cells
ConclusionAn extract of Scenedesmus rubescens showed broad activity against markers of UV‐irradiation induced cutaneous ageing. It may therefore be used as a preventive or regenerative agent for anti‐ageing strategies.This article is protected by copyright. All rights reserved. Enolase ‐1 expression in the stratum corneum is elevated with parakeratosis of atopic dermatitis and disrupts the cellular tight junction barrier in keratinocytes
ConclusionWe found a substantial correlation between ENO1 expression and the rate of nucleated corneocytes in AD and decreased ENO1 expression with nuclear disappearance. These results suggest that high ENO1 expression in the SC of AD is caused by deficient keratinization, which is an AD characteristic. Moreover, ENO1 overexpression in keratinocytes promoted dysfunction of TJ dynamics, leading to reduced integrity of the cellular barrier, and these effects might be mediated by plasmin activity. Eco ‐design of cosmetic formulae: methodology and application
ConclusionBy applying these methodologies, highly biodegradable products (≥ 95% based on ingredient composition) have been developed and marketed, with a low GWFE. This new eco‐design approach shows that embedding sustainability in developing new cosmetic products can also open up new innovative opportunities.This article is protected by copyright. Understanding sunscreen SPF performance using cross ‐polarized UVA reflectance photography
ConclusionsCross‐polarized UVA reflectance photography has been demonstrated to be a valuable new method for assessing sunscreen distribution after spreading and to differentiate product based on film morphology, as well as strongly correlating with final in vivo behaviour. Development of a Stiffness ‐Angle Law for Simplifying the Measurement of Human Hair Stiffness
ConclusionThe theoretical results using the Stiffness‐Angle law agree with the visual examinations of hair exposed to caffeine, and also the known results of hair stiffness from a previous report. Our evaluation method combined with our proposed Stiffness‐Angle Law effectively provides an accurate and inexpensive evaluation technique for measuring bending stiffness of human hair.This article is protected by copyright.
